Pseudodiarrhoea in zebra mussels Dreissena polymorpha (Pallas) exposed to microcystins.

Microcystins are produced by bloom-forming cyanobacteria and pose significant health and ecological problems. Induction of micronuclei in haemocytes and gill cells of zebra mussels, Dreissena polymorpha, exposed to clastogens.

Zebra mussels, Dreissena polymorpha, were exposed to four directly acting reference clastogens (mitomycin C, bleomycin, dimethylarsinic acid and potassium chromate) under laboratory conditions. The aim was to examine the inducibility of micronuclei (MN) in haemocytes and gill cells. Potential for Predation by Fishes to Impact Zebra Mussels Dreissena polymorpha: Insight from Bioenergetics Models

Bioenergetic modeling provided insight into the potential for fishes to impact zebra mussel Dreissena polymorpha populations by predation across river and lake systems in eastern North America (13° latitude × 12° longitude). Secondary spread of zebra mussels (Dreissena polymorpha) in coupled lake-stream systems

We postulated that dispersal through streams is an important factor in the spread of nonindigenous aquatic species to uninvaded lakes. We tested this hypothesis with zebra mussels (Dreissena polymorpha), whose planktonic larvae are particularly prone to transport through streams. Genotoxicity and activation of cellular defenses in transplanted zebra mussels Dreissena polymorpha along the Seine river.

The aim of the present study was to confirm the relevance of studying DNA adduct formation in a field study. In that context, freshwater mussels Dreissena polymorpha, collected in a reference station, were transplanted in different sites with a pollution gradient.
